Christmas Windows

While you’re there don’t miss out on New York’s celebrated annual holiday windows at some of the world’s most famous department stores.

When the likes of Macy’s, Bloomingdales and Saks unveil their Christmas window displays in early December, you know the New York Christmas shopping experience is in full swing.

Window shop Macy’s Miracle on 34th Street scenes or the infamous animated Saks window.

Christmas tree in New York

The Rockefeller Centre Christmas tree is a symbol of the Christmas holidays in New York, so no trip should go without a visit.

This iconic tree will be lit for the first time on November 30, and illuminated daily between 5.30am and 11.30pm with 30,000 environmentally friendly LED lights, crowned with the ultimate fashion accessory—a huge Swarovski crystal star.
